Elevate Capitals is a website that claims to be a cryptocurrency investment company. It promises reliable trading and investment of cryptocurrencies for individuals and businesses. However, several red flags indicate that this website may not be trustworthy. 1. Lack of Regulation: Elevate Capitals does not provide any information about being regulated by financial authorities. Legitimate investment companies dealing with cryptocurrencies are typically required to adhere to regulations to protect investors. 2. Unrealistic Returns: The website may promise high and guaranteed returns on investments, which is a common tactic used by fraudulent investment schemes. In the volatile cryptocurrency market, no company can guarantee consistent high returns. 3. Vague Information: The website provides limited details about its team, investment strategies, and the technology it uses. Legitimate investment companies are transparent about these aspects. 4. Poor Website Design: The website's design and content may appear unprofessional or hastily put together, which is often the case with scam websites. 5. Lack of Security Measures: Elevate Capitals may not provide adequate information about its security measures to protect investors' funds and personal information. 6. Lack of Customer Reviews: It's important to check for independent customer reviews and testimonials about the company's services. The absence of such reviews can be a warning sign. 7. Pressure to Invest Quickly: Scam investment websites often create a sense of urgency to push visitors into making quick investment decisions. They may claim that opportunities are limited or that the current moment is the best time to invest. 8. Unverifiable Track Record: Claims of a "proven track record" should be backed by verifiable evidence. Without transparent and independently verifiable performance data, such claims are dubious. 9. Lack of Clear Contact Information: Legitimate investment companies provide clear and easily accessible contact information. If the website lacks this, it's a red flag. 10. Use of Unsecured Communication: If the website encourages communication through unsecured channels, such as personal email addresses instead of a professional domain, it's suspicious. It's important to conduct thorough research and due diligence before investing in any company, especially in the cryptocurrency space where scams are prevalent. Consulting with financial advisors and seeking independent reviews can help in making informed investment decisions."
